Preimplantation genetic testing for aneuploidy (PGT-A) usually includes a biopsy of cells from an embryo created by way of in vitro fertilization (IVF). These cells are then despatched to a specialised genetics laboratory for evaluation. The laboratory assesses the chromosomes of the embryo to establish any numerical abnormalities (too many or too few chromosomes), which might result in implantation failure, miscarriage, or genetic circumstances within the ensuing baby. The timeframe for evaluation and reporting can range relying on the precise laboratory methods used and the laboratory’s workload.
This chromosomal screening offers beneficial info that may assist information embryo choice for switch throughout IVF, aiming to enhance the probabilities of a profitable being pregnant and a wholesome child. 1. Biopsy Approach
The chosen biopsy method performs a major function within the total timeframe for PGT-A outcomes. Completely different methods, every with its personal set of benefits and drawbacks, affect each the variety of cells retrieved and the timing of the biopsy itself, which subsequently impacts the laboratory’s processing time. Strategies equivalent to trophectoderm biopsy, carried out on day 5 or 6 blastocysts, enable for extra cells to be sampled in comparison with earlier stage biopsies. This bigger pattern measurement can present extra genetic materials for evaluation, probably resulting in extra correct and sooner outcomes. Conversely, biopsies carried out on day 3 embryos could expedite the general IVF timeline however probably yield fewer cells for evaluation. The less cells obtainable, the upper the prospect of technical challenges throughout genetic testing, probably requiring extra time for re-analysis or resulting in inconclusive outcomes.

3. Laboratory Processing
Laboratory processing represents a crucial part of the preimplantation genetic testing for aneuploidy (PGT-A) timeline. The period of this part considerably influences the general time required to acquire outcomes and subsequently impacts remedy selections throughout the in vitro fertilization (IVF) cycle. A number of elements throughout the laboratory setting contribute to the processing time, together with pattern preparation, genetic evaluation methods, high quality management measures, and laboratory workload.
Upon arrival on the laboratory, the biopsied embryo cells endure meticulous preparation for genetic evaluation. This includes a number of steps, together with cell lysis, DNA extraction, and amplification. Every step requires exact execution and adherence to strict high quality management protocols to make sure the accuracy and reliability of the following genetic evaluation. The complexity of those procedures and the precise methods employed can affect the general processing time. As an example, newer strategies of entire genome amplification could supply sooner turnaround instances in comparison with conventional PCR-based methods, however require specialised gear and experience. Equally, the variety of cells obtained from the biopsy can impression processing time; fewer cells could necessitate extra amplification steps, probably prolonging the evaluation.
Following pattern preparation, the genetic materials undergoes evaluation utilizing numerous methods, equivalent to next-generation sequencing (NGS) or array comparative genomic hybridization (aCGH). These methods differ of their throughput, decision, and evaluation time. NGS, whereas providing complete evaluation of the complete genome, could require longer processing time in comparison with aCGH, which focuses on particular chromosomal areas. The chosen testing methodology, together with the laboratory’s analytical capability and present workload, immediately impacts the general timeframe for outcome reporting. 4. Genetic Testing Methodology
The particular genetic testing methodology employed in preimplantation genetic testing for aneuploidy (PGT-A) immediately influences the timeframe for receiving outcomes. Completely different strategies range of their analytical method, throughput, and complexity, every impacting the general processing time and subsequently affecting the IVF remedy timeline. Understanding the nuances of those strategies is essential for managing affected person expectations and facilitating knowledgeable decision-making.
Subsequent-generation sequencing (NGS) affords complete chromosomal evaluation, offering detailed details about all 24 chromosomes. Whereas NGS affords excessive decision and accuracy, the in depth knowledge processing concerned can contribute to an extended reporting timeframe. Conversely, array comparative genomic hybridization (aCGH) targets particular areas of the chromosomes recognized to be related to aneuploidy. This focused method can expedite the evaluation course of, resulting in sooner turnaround instances in comparison with NGS. Nevertheless, aCGH could not present the identical stage of genomic protection as NGS, probably lacking much less widespread or delicate genetic variations. Fluorescence in situ hybridization (FISH) is an older method that makes use of fluorescent probes to establish particular chromosomes. Whereas FISH can present speedy outcomes for a restricted variety of chromosomes, it’s not as complete as NGS or aCGH and is much less generally utilized in trendy PGT-A.
As an example, a laboratory using NGS could require 7-10 days to finish the evaluation and report the outcomes, whereas a laboratory using aCGH may present outcomes inside 3-5 days. This distinction in turnaround time can considerably impression remedy selections, notably when contemplating contemporary versus frozen embryo switch cycles. Query 1: What’s the typical timeframe for receiving PGT-A outcomes?
Whereas expedited testing choices exist, one ought to anticipate a typical timeframe of 5-10 enterprise days. A number of variables, together with the chosen testing methodology and laboratory workload, can affect this period. Consulting with one’s fertility clinic offers a extra customized estimate primarily based on particular circumstances.
Query 2: Can the outcomes be expedited if wanted?
Some laboratories supply expedited testing choices with sooner turnaround instances, typically inside 24-48 hours. Nevertheless, expedited testing could incur extra prices. Discussing pressing wants with the fertility clinic permits exploration of accessible choices and related implications.
